RADIOHEAD, The King of Limbs (Music Review for Teen Magz)


RADIOHEAD –The King of Limbs, album review.

Who would have noticed, that it’s been 18 years since Radiohead released their first debut, Pablo Honey. It's even harder to believe that after such a long and successful career (artistically and commercially), Radiohead is still trying to make a breakthrough in the music industry of 2011. Radiohead has created an album possibly more experimental and adventurous than anything they have done before.

The King of Limbs, their latest album shows almost no traces of the grunge sound and alternative rock that Radiohead became known for. This album sounds so experimental with electronic element that can easily confuse their very first fan base. This can be a difficult album to get into, but if you keep an open mind and willing to give it a try, the listening experience can be very rewarding. In fact, The King of Limbs might be their finest album after OK Computer.

The King of Limbs may not be the most original album that ever been created. Yet, it is a very unique album. It can not be said as your typical “rock” act anymore. The album filled with haunting electronic beats, the consistency of Thom Yorke’s melancholic vocals, and almost psychedelic atmospheres. It will take a while before you could really appreciate this unconventional and experimental work of art.

The single “Lotus Flower” is a very good representation of The King of Limbs, as it really captured the emotion of the whole album. The first track “Bloom” really set the tone for the rest of the album. It has intricate polyrhythm and unusual signature. We can hear the monotonous piano paired with great vocals that create hypnotic, yet it is beautiful. While “Morning Mr. Magpie” is one of the most accessible tune and simplicity is genius! And in “Little by Little” it is a nostalgic of the old Radiohead that we love so much. The simple song structure fits Thom Yorke’s melancholy voice.

Overall, the technical aspects of The King of Limbs are quite strong. The musicianship is excellent as always, especially Thom Yorke's fantastic vocal. The aim is not on showmanship, but it’s actually relies on how to create a decent music. The production is top-notch, and sonically good. This experimental masterwork is very refreshing and there is even more reason to savor it.

Kate Havnevik -Music Review for a Teen Magazine Job-

Kate Havnevik

Her unique name seems hard to pronounce, it says Hav-ne-veek. A girl who smiles a lot was born in Norway 27 October 1975. Raised by an English and Norwegian parents who was actually a classical flute players. She chose to use her mother’s maiden name, Havnevik because her mother is a strong woman.

Her first debut Melankton, which means “black rose” the name is taken from a character, in Norwegian novel Oppdageren, which translates to The Discoverer. All of her songs were beautifully written and the lyric was made to show a little dark side of Kate Havnevik. She was living in London, and has the thought about a pop stardom. She felt a bit pushed into a commercial pop by everyone around her who only thinks about the hit in songs. Which actually it relies more than just a hit.

For her personality, Kate can be very friendly. "When people meet me, I can be very talkative and very lively, but my lyrics are on the dark side," she admits. Melankton will surprise you, with a delightful and an intriguing sounds, yet it’s therapeutic!. Hear couples of her songs as “Unlike Me tells about being trapped in yourself, envying people who are free and comfortable with themselves. Not Fair is like times when you take someone into your life, they lead you on and then they fuck up everything and leave you in a mess and while melancholy seems to be pouring out in the song I Don't Know You”.

She wrote all the songs, and recorded most of it in her homemade vocal booth in the bedroom, she made her closet into a vocal booth. You can find the soothing orchestra sound beautifully heard side by side with the trip-hop tunes. She designed the artwork and arranged the strings of the Bratislava Symphony Orchestra. The results are nothing short of stunning. "I know I shouldn't say this, but I'm ever so proud of it. And, as much as I'd rather sell a million copies of the album, I'd be just as proud if nobody bought it", she said.

There’s still more to it, she already become the darling of the Music Supervisor community with songs featured on the West Wing, The OC, Commander in Chief, Windfall, In Justice and Greys Anatomy which has featured six of Kate’s songs on the past 10 months. The Greys Anatomy producers were so happy with their new discovery that they commissioned Kate to write the song for the closing scene of the second season finale, in addition to placing it on that seasons soundtrack. . Kate ever played her first Melankton live show, a support gig with Sigur Ros in Oslo. Moreover, her lovely voice makes the album seems not easily to forget!

The New Ford Explorer 2011 presents such amazing features!


The automotive world nowadays is making such a huge breakthrough in presenting their new cars to the market. By the increasing numbers of demand in the market, people now are seeking the latest types of cars. The best features and specifications should be the main concern of choosing a pleasant ride. You may want to check out what Ford does by the end of 2010 in the US. They will be launching the all new Ford Explorer which will end the highly irritating strip tease of its new model. The website comes up and published its features, engines and everything. Ford will be launching 2011 Explorer with a best price tag of $28, 190. That means is about $1000 cheaper than the previous version of the Explorer.

Ford Explorer is a very popular car in the US. People tend to treat their ride as their second lover or wife. Amazingly, Ford Explorer come up with a newer and better version will trigger the sales chart even more. Ford indeed should have huge confidence in the New Explorer with their tag line “Redefining What it Means to be an SUV”. The New Explorer has been completely redesigned, added engines, features added, and very impressing interiors and has the space of a van.

For the interiors, Ford will spoil your eyes with their beautiful design and impressive as it is loaded with features, very comfortable and huge. There is standard seating for 7 and also for 6 with quad buckets. It has great leg and head room for all the 3 rows and also a big cargo storage area. New features include Explorers hands free blue-tooth enabled phone, advanced navigation, heated/cooled front seats with three comfort settings, cruise control and Sony Audio system. This car is guaranteed will be competing with other brands and will be on the sales chart again. Ford needs to live up to its SUV expectations. Indeed, they are developing such incredible styles and lovely interiors and features.

The Ford Explorer is a very decent car that will be on the sales chart again. Nonetheless, we still have to wait for its performance results. Therefore, we will be there to see the updates by the end of 2010.
